Icebreaker Toolkit: Simple Openers That Actually Start Conversations

Feeling stuck on what to say is normal. Use short, adaptable openers that show you read their profile and invite an easy response. Below are practical patterns and examples you can tweak to fit any match.

Profile-Based Hooks

  • Notice + question: "I saw you love weekend hikes—what trail do you keep going back to?"
  • Specific curiosity: "You mentioned salsa dancing—how did you get started?"
  • Two-part compliment: "Your travel photos are great—best city you’ve visited and why?"

Low-Pressure, Reply-Friendly Openers

  • "Coffee or tea on a slow morning? Which wins for you?"
  • "Quick debate: Would you rather have an extra hour in the day or an extra day off?"
  • "I’m compiling a playlist—one song I should absolutely add?"

Light Callbacks To Their Profile

  • Echo a detail: "You mentioned baking—what’s your signature treat? I’m taking notes."
  • Use their words back: If they call themselves a 'museum nerd': "Museum nerd here too—which exhibit stole your attention recently?"

Patterns To Avoid Bland Or Awkward Messages

  • Avoid one-word openers and generic lines like "hey" or "wyd." They don’t give anyone a handle to reply to.
  • Skip over-the-top compliments on looks alone. Instead, pair praise with a question about a shared interest.
  • Don’t lead with heavy or very personal topics. Save intense questions for later when rapport is built.

Quick Templates You Can Customize

  • "I noticed you [detail from profile]—how did you get into that?"
  • "You seem to like [interest]. If you could only keep one related thing, what would it be?"
  • "Your photo at [activity] looks fun—what’s one tip for a beginner?"

Final Tips

  • Keep messages short, friendly, and specific—one or two sentences is often best.
  • Ask open-ended but easy-to-answer questions so replies feel natural.
  • Be yourself and treat the opener as an invitation, not a test. A relaxed, curious tone gets better responses than a perfect line.
